Trella | Egypt Oil & Gas

ExxonMobil, Trella Cooperate on Trucking Industry in Egypt

ExxonMobil Egypt announced that it has signed a collaboration and framework agreement with Trella, a technology platform that connects shippers to carriers, aiming to bring a new digital technology to the the frei ...

Page 1 of 1

Login

Welcome! Login in to your account

Remember me Lost your password?

Don't have account. Register

Lost Password

Register